Effects of Different Types of Multiple Cropping on Soil Erodibility and Erosion Amount
In combination of field investigation with laboratory analysis
the relationships between multiple cropping and soil and water loss in the purple soil region were analyzed using soil erodibility Kvalue
runoff and erosion amount as indicators.Results showed that:(1)In contrast to single cropping pattern
the different cropping modes enhanced the sensitivity to soil and water loss
increased soil erodibility Kvalue and made soil to be eroded more easily.(2)The K value had a significantly negative correlation with sand content
with a correlation coefficient of-0.957.It was negatively correlated with clay content and organic C content
with correlation coefficients of-0.191and-0.637
respectively.The Kvalue had a significant positive correlation with silt content
with a correlation coefficient of 0.986.The levels of organic matter content and clay content were the sound indexes reflecting the resistance to erosion for purple soil.(3)Compared with the grapefruit pure cropping pattern
the runoff interception efficiency by multiple cropping was significant.The multiple cropping pattern of grapefruit and Pachyrhizua angulatus has the best effect in controlling soil erosion and thus is most suitable for application.
